Mechanobiology of the cartilage - mathematical model
Original language description
Articular cartilage is essential for appropriate joint function. It provides a smooth surface that reduces the friction within a joint in motion. The healing capacity of articular cartilage is poor and, once injured, the tissue may undergo progressive destruction. The mechanism of the cartilage replacing during the lifetime is unclear. The aim of this paper is to propose a new theory cartilage remodelling, based on the study of contact stress distribution in normal and diseased human hip joints.
